I've been suicidal. Some things that helped me:

1. Reading ancient philosophers. I like Alain de Botton's book The Consolations of Philosophy as a start. He covers different types of philosophers throughout history and then you can pick the type that resonates and follow that rabbit hole.

2. Understanding/confronting childhood trauma.

3. Figuring out what I wanted to do, i.e. long-term meaning/purpose, and creating an action plan. The plan didn't even end up working out, but simply working on it somehow scratched some deep itches.

4. Trying out a different diet. Maybe environmental toxins, too. I know those sound trivial but... Garbage In Garbage Out.
